Output dba60be167dcca9c396e5fa1623c90af8db4c73d628c4da3d23ae75d05b82f7b:1

value
81978621
script pubkey
OP_0 OP_PUSHBYTES_32 dd2b7af42272e1424a42190167354e861eda8e75d44bdfac5c528fa9d9b26488
address
bc1qm54h4apzwts5yjjzryqkwd2wsc0d4rn4639altzu2286nkdjvjyq5jkngx
transaction
dba60be167dcca9c396e5fa1623c90af8db4c73d628c4da3d23ae75d05b82f7b
confirmations
228152
spent
true